Drama Unfolds as Agradaa Faces Legal Reckoning and Family Turmoil Amidst Ongoing Feud with Fellow Pastor Appiah

In the ever-dramatic world of celebrities, the saga of Ghanaian televangelist Mama Pat, popularly known as Agradaa, has taken yet another twist. Recently, Agradaa, the founder of Heaven Way International Ministries, found herself embroiled in legal troubles once again, raising eyebrows and stirring conversations across the nation. On July 7, 2025, a court ordered her to appear before the judge for a final ruling concerning an ongoing legal dispute with fellow pastor Reverend Appiah, known as Appiah Biblical. This event is just the latest chapter in a long saga that has captivated both supporters and critics alike.
Agradaa's legal predicament began a few years ago when she was accused by Appiah Biblical following an alleged attack involving individuals connected to her. The dispute further deepened when Agradaa was accused of leaking private footage of Appiah, which reportedly showed him in a compromising situation with a married woman. This incident, which made headlines across Ghana, was broadcast on her then-channel Thunder TV (now Today's TV), raising significant concerns about privacy and propriety. In August of 2021, Appiah took legal action, leading to a series of court appearances that would further fuel their public feud.

The tension between Agradaa and Appiah has also involved significant financial allegations. A heated disagreement over a sum of GH¢10,000 escalated into public accusations, with Appiah claiming that Agradaa had wrongfully taken the money. The conflict took a more serious turn when Agradaa was arrested on charges related to the possession of indecent materials. Following this arrest, she was granted bail on July 18, 2024, which required a GH¢200,000 bail amount and two sureties. This overwhelming sequence of events has highlighted the contentious and often sensational nature of celebrity culture in Ghana.
Fast forward to March 2025, and the narrative took a surprising twist when Agradaa alleged victory over Appiah in their ongoing legal battle. In a video released on social media, she and her lawyer proclaimed that a lawsuit against her had been dismissed in her favor, claiming that Appiah had been fined GH₵15,000 as part of the judge’s ruling. However, the situation has continued to evolve, and the legal dramas show no signs of abating. The court's recent mandate for Agradaa's presence at the next hearing further demonstrates that the stakes remain high as both parties continue to battle in court.
